Synthesis of crown-containing and related hetarylphenylacetylenes and acetylenyl dyes
Authors:A I Vedernikov  N A Lobova  L G Kuz’mina  N A Aleksandrova  S K Sazonov  J A K Howard  S P Gromov
Institution:1. Photochemistry Centre, Russian Academy of Sciences, 7A-1 ul. Novatorov, 119421, Moscow, Russian Federation
2. N. S. Kurnakov Institute of General and Inorganic Chemistry, Russian Academy of Sciences, 31 Leninsky prosp., 119991, Moscow, Russian Federation
3. Chemistry Department, Durham University, South Road, Durham, DH1 3LE, UK
Abstract:New 15(18)-crown-5(6)-containing and model methoxy-substituted 1-hetaryl-2-phenylacetylenes of the 4-pyridine and 2-benzothiazole series were synthesized using the addition of bromine to the ethylene fragment of the corresponding styrylheterocycles followed by dehydrobromination under the action of potassium tert-butoxide. The quaternization of the pyridylphenylacetylenes afforded new acetylenyl dyes. The structures of five synthesized compounds were determined by X-ray diffraction analysis.
